Poly (ADP-ribose) is synthesized from nicotinamide adenine dinucleotide (NAD) by poly (ADP-ribose) polymerase 1 (PARP-1) and degraded by poly (ADP-ribose) glycohydrolase (PARG).
Poly and mono (ADP-ribosyl) transferases catalyze the transfer of ADP-ribose from nicotinamide adenine dinucleotide (NAD) to acceptor proteins.
